溫馨提示×

Oracle代理配置錯(cuò)誤怎么辦

小樊
83
2024-09-24 05:58:30
欄目: 云計(jì)算

當(dāng)遇到Oracle代理配置錯(cuò)誤時(shí),可以按照以下步驟進(jìn)行排查和解決:

  1. 檢查網(wǎng)絡(luò)連接:確保Oracle代理所在的服務(wù)器與客戶端之間的網(wǎng)絡(luò)連接狀態(tài)良好。可以使用ping命令來測試網(wǎng)絡(luò)連通性。
  2. 檢查Oracle代理服務(wù)狀態(tài):在Windows系統(tǒng)中,可以通過“服務(wù)”管理工具查看Oracle代理服務(wù)的狀態(tài);在Linux系統(tǒng)中,可以使用systemctl命令來查看和啟動Oracle代理服務(wù)。
  3. 檢查Oracle代理配置文件:Oracle代理的配置文件通常位于$ORACLE_HOME/network/admin目錄下,文件名為listener.ora。確保監(jiān)聽器名稱、端口號和服務(wù)名與實(shí)際環(huán)境中的設(shè)置一致。
  4. 檢查防火墻設(shè)置:如果Oracle代理所在的服務(wù)器啟用了防火墻,確保防火墻允許客戶端通過指定的端口訪問Oracle代理服務(wù)。
  5. 檢查Oracle代理日志文件:Oracle代理會將日志信息記錄在日志文件中,通常位于$ORACLE_HOME/diag/tnslsnr/主機(jī)名/listener_命名_實(shí)例名/trace目錄下。通過查看日志文件來獲取更多關(guān)于連接失敗的詳細(xì)信息。
  6. 檢查Oracle數(shù)據(jù)庫實(shí)例狀態(tài):使用SQL*Plus工具連接到數(shù)據(jù)庫實(shí)例,查看實(shí)例狀態(tài)是否為NOT STARTED或SHUTDOWN。如果是,需要啟動或重啟數(shù)據(jù)庫實(shí)例。
  7. 檢查用戶權(quán)限:確??蛻舳擞脩艟哂性L問Oracle代理服務(wù)的權(quán)限??梢允褂肎RANT CONNECT TO 用戶名 IDENTIFIED BY 密碼語句來為用戶分配權(quán)限。

通過以上步驟,可以有效地解決Oracle代理配置錯(cuò)誤的問題,確保數(shù)據(jù)庫系統(tǒng)的正常運(yùn)行。如果問題依然存在,建議聯(lián)系Oracle技術(shù)支持以獲得進(jìn)一步的幫助。

0